Licensed Millwright - Ride Mechanical - Full Time/Permanent

Join to apply for the Licensed Millwright - Ride Mechanical - Full Time/Permanent role at Canada's Wonderland.

Salary: $43.50 - $47 / hour

Qualifications: Candidates must have a Millwright Licence (433A) or Heavy Equipment Mechanic Licence (421A). Rates vary based on certifications and experience. This is a year-round, full-time career opportunity with benefits in the Canada's Wonderland Ride Maintenance Department.

Overview:

The ideal candidate is a team-oriented individual with a solid track record working as a Millwright/mechanic.

Scope of Position:

The successful candidates will have proven skills with preventative maintenance, troubleshooting, hydraulics, and pneumatics, and will have the ability to problem solve and work independently.

Responsibilities:
  • Install new equipment
  • Rebuild and/or repair equipment as specified
  • Maintain all required service records and logs
  • Make recommendations for improvements, modifications, upgrades, and report to Foreman/Supervisor on a timely basis
  • Assist with major overhauls, modifications, and alterations as required
  • Ensure the safe operation of each work area and project
  • Assist with general cleaning, inspection, and reassembly of equipment as needed
  • Responsible for assisting with daily preventative maintenance programs
Qualifications:
  • Experience in mechanical trades
  • Post-secondary education in a mechanical trade profession
  • Valid Ontario driver’s license
  • Past experience in a diverse industrial environment
  • Strong communication skills both written and oral
  • Strong mechanical aptitude
  • Exposure to welding and machining equipment is an asset
  • Ability to work shifts, weekends, and holidays as required
  • Proven abilities to problem solve, troubleshoot, and work with deadlines
  • Ownership of tools and safety boots required
  • Ability to work outdoors in all weather conditions
  • Physical demands include lifting up to 23kg, working at heights up to 106m, and physical activities like standing, walking, twisting, reaching, bending, crawling, and ladder work
